How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Stratford?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Stratford Studio Apartments | $1,908 | $1,000 | $2,900 |
| Stratford 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,277 | $975 | $3,269 |
| Stratford 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,751 | $1,595 | $4,039 |
| Stratford 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,504 | $1,695 | $4,696 |
| Stratford 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,477 | $1,850 | $3,220 |
